Can someone tell me how to create a new photo album on the ipad2? I currently only have Camera Roll but need to add some others. I cant find the button to make a new one!

Create the new album(s) in iPhoto on the computer, and then synch your iPad. Your new album(s) will then appear on the iPad. Use the 'Photos/Albums' buttons at the top centre of the iPad screen in Photos to change how you view your collection.

ps when you synch from iTunes, you may want to choose the 'Synch from selected albums' option, then just put a tick against the ones you want to copy across.
